| | | MULTI AXIS JOYSTICK DIGITAL OUTPUT | | |
| | | |
| | | Developed for use in applications where compact size and functionality are important, the JC400 with Digital Output option offers fingertip control in one or two axes, with a choice of handles for a third axis of control. The JC400's range of ergonomic handles feature rotary operated potentiometers, or switches, or 'Person Present'switches that can be used to improve the integrity of your control system. The Digital track option includes a detent mechanism that provides three sequential positions either side ot the center position. The detent positions align with the switch outputs in true X and Y directions only. ^^^^^^^^^^^^h^^^b Installation flexibility has been provided by using different forms of mounting flanges independent of the function of the joystick, and the digital output joysticks are fitted with standard electronic connectors to minimize installation time. The joystick has been designed for maintenance-free operation throughout an operating life of greater than five million operations. Typical applications include remote control chest packs, CCTV camera controls and the operator controls in construction, agricultural or material handling equipment. | | |
